Mount Carleton Provincial Park

The Canadian Appalachian Experience

With the highest mountain peak in the Maritimes, Mount Carleton Provincial Park has more than 42,000 acres of Appalachian wilderness waiting to be explored. The mountain is home to more wild animal species than any other part of the province and is a botanist’s dream for rare plants. As a designated dark sky preserve, Mount Carleton is the perfect place to enjoy those crystal-clear starry nights.

You can enjoy the groomed trails and roads of Mount Carleton Provincial Park all year round. Whether you’re a cross-country skier, snowshoer, ice-fisher, or snowmobiler, the winter months in this park feature something for everyone. Skis and snowshoes are available and Winter camping allows you to keep the adventure going into the colder months.
